Jazz piano prodigy Leokeike Scheuble first gained attention after winning the International Women in Jazz “Youth in Action Award” at age 11. The same year, she was the subject of an hour-long interview “The Future of Jazz” over America’s premier jazz radio station, WBGO and was recorded by Rudy Ban Gelder in her debut recording featuring the great Miles Davis’ drummer, Jimmy Cobb.
Since then, Leoneike has recorded as a sideman, released another CD as leader that features Mark Whitfield and Steve Davis. She has won Hot House Fans Decision Award for “Best Up and Coming Young Artist” and has become a TEDx speaker.
